LCOV - code coverage report
Current view: top level - src/backend/utils/cache - catcache.c (source / functions) Coverage Total Hit
Test: PostgreSQL 20devel Lines: 91.9 % 658 605
Test Date: 2026-07-03 19:57:34 Functions: 94.6 % 56 53
Legend: Lines:     hit not hit
Branches: + taken - not taken # not executed
Branches: 79.5 % 293 233

Function Name Sort by function name Hit count Sort by function hit count
CatCacheCopyKeys 1301504
CatCacheFreeKeys 442095
CatCacheInvalidate 15795389
CatCacheRemoveCList 85574
CatCacheRemoveCTup 1108189
CatalogCacheCompareTuple 64135825
CatalogCacheComputeHashValue 74124738
CatalogCacheComputeTupleHashValue 4666703
CatalogCacheCreateEntry 4817141
CatalogCacheFlushCatalog 449
CatalogCacheInitializeCache 477436
ConditionalCatalogCacheInitializeCache 73464832
CreateCacheMemoryContext 20443
GetCCHashEqFuncs 754277
GetCatCacheHashValue 776979
IndexScanOK 4545235
InitCatCache 1901199
InitCatCachePhase2 220687
PrepareToInvalidateCacheTuple 2086130
RehashCatCache 4600
RehashCatCacheLists 813
ReleaseCatCache 61239341
ReleaseCatCacheList 2927249
ReleaseCatCacheListWithOwner 2927273
ReleaseCatCacheWithOwner 61247085
ResOwnerPrintCatCache 0
ResOwnerPrintCatCacheList 0
ResOwnerReleaseCatCache 7744
ResOwnerReleaseCatCacheList 24
ResetCatalogCache 262613
ResetCatalogCaches 0
ResetCatalogCachesExt 2817
ResourceOwnerForgetCatCacheListRef 2927249
ResourceOwnerForgetCatCacheRef 61239341
ResourceOwnerRememberCatCacheListRef 2927273
ResourceOwnerRememberCatCacheRef 61247085
SearchCatCache 3929544
SearchCatCache1 49654878
SearchCatCache2 4291644
SearchCatCache3 4477265
SearchCatCache4 3400452
SearchCatCacheInternal 65753783
SearchCatCacheList 2927273
SearchCatCacheMiss 4352896
chareqfast 4603128
charhashfast 5089436
int2eqfast 7436123
int2hashfast 9942593
int4eqfast 72838116
int4hashfast 84383632
nameeqfast 2526607
namehashfast 5767520
oidvectoreqfast 1790
oidvectorhashfast 236946
texteqfast 90
texthashfast 2209

Generated by: LCOV version 2.0-1